Finding the Best Theology & Religious Vocations School for You

In 2020-2021, 1,145 degrees and certificates were awarded to theology and religious vocations students who went to a New York college or university. This makes it the #30 most popular major in the state.

Top New York Schools in Theology & Religious Vocations

Our 2023 rankings named Hebrew Union College - Jewish Institute of Religion the best school in New York for theology and religious vocations students. HUC - JIR is a fairly small private not-for-profit school located in the city of New York.
